Texas Sports Academy is a K-12 school designed for serious student-athletes who want both elite academics and high-level athletic development. Students cover 2x the material in just 2 hours a day, using the same 2-Hour Learning model as Alpha Schools. That frees up their entire afternoon for serious training, where they work alongside former pro and D1 athletes coaching them at the highest standard.
We're hiring a school counselor to be our first dedicated mental health professional and build student wellness support from the ground up. This is a clinical role at its core: you'll be the academy's expert in crisis, the person who assesses risk when a student makes a suicidal statement, builds the safety plan, and owns the support plan after an outcry. You'll do this work remotely with students across Texas.
You've assessed suicide risk, built safety plans with students and families, and stayed steady while a crisis was still unfolding. Here, that work happens over video, so you'll need to earn real trust through a screen and make yourself easy to reach before anything goes wrong. A full independent Texas clinical license, a clinical master's, and hands-on crisis experience are non-negotiable; beyond those, we care most about how you show up when a student needs you.
What You'll Do
- Crisis Response: Serve as the same-day clinical escalation point for suicidal statements, self-harm, and mental health crises. You'll conduct risk assessments, build safety plans with students and families, and coordinate with the Texas Department of Family and Protective Services (DFPS) and 911/988 when a crisis requires it.
- Support Plans: Own the ongoing support plan for each student after an outcry, crisis, or DFPS report: check-ins, accommodations, and coordination with guides and families, consistent with our Mental Health & Student Outcry Policy.
- Short-Term Counseling: Provide brief, solution-focused counseling in the moment of need, and refer students to community providers when they need ongoing therapy.
- Early Identification: Review the patterns guides flag (attendance, disengagement, concerning work) and reach out to students before a concern becomes a crisis.
- Staff Training: Train guides to recognize warning signs, respond to disclosures without questioning the student, and follow mandated reporting requirements.
- Documentation: Maintain confidential clinical and support records on a strict need-to-know basis.
Requirements
- Crisis Intervention: You've assessed suicide risk, built safety plans, and stayed steady through active crises, including over video with a student you can't physically reach. You know when a situation needs DFPS, 911, or 988, and you make that call without hesitating.
- Telehealth: You know how to build trust with a student through a screen: proactive, visible, and easy to reach. Telehealth experience is strongly preferred.
- Trauma-Informed Practice: You're fluent in trauma-informed, strengths-based work, and it shows in how you talk with students and families.
- Child and Adolescent Experience: You have 2+ years of clinical experience with children and adolescents.
- Licensure: You hold a full, independent Texas clinical license (LPC, LCSW, LMFT, or licensed psychologist). Associate and provisional licenses, like LPC-A or LMSW under supervision, don't meet this requirement.
- Education: You have a master's degree or higher in counseling, social work, marriage and family therapy, or psychology.
Bonus Points
- School-Based Mental Health: You've worked in a school setting or with school-based mental health programs.
- Bilingual: You speak Spanish and English.
- Athlete Mental Health: You've worked with student-athletes and understand performance-related stress.
